The LIS331DLH is a high-performance, ultra-low-power 3-axis linear accelerometer belonging to the "nano" family, with digital I2C/SPI serial interface standard output. Manufactured by STMicroelectronics, a global semiconductor leader, this device is designed to cater to the needs of advanced motion-sensing applications.
Key Features
- Wide supply voltage, 2.16 V to 3.6 V, making it suitable for battery-powered devices.
- Low power consumption: Down to 10 µA in low-power mode for energy-saving operation.
- Selectable full scales of ±2g/±4g/±8g allow for versatility in application use.
- High-resolution output: 16-bit data output ensures precise measurement of acceleration.
- I2C/SPI digital output interface: Two programmable interrupt generators for free-fall and motion detection.
- High shock survivability: Resistant to up to 10000g, ensuring durability in harsh environments.
Applications
The LIS331DLH is ideal for a wide range of applications including:
- Mobile devices (e.g., smartphones, tablets)
- Gaming and virtual reality input devices
- Impact recognition and logging
- Vibration monitoring and compensation
- Free-fall detection
- Intelligent power-saving for handheld devices
